The size of Blairgowrie is approximately 6.2 square kilometres. There are 7 parks, covering nearly 20.8% of the total area. The population of Blairgowrie in 2016 was 2313 people. By 2021 the population was 2786 showing a population growth of 20.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Blairgowrie is 70-79 years. Households in Blairgowrie are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Blairgowrie work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 82.10% of the homes in Blairgowrie were owner-occupied compared with 78.90% in 2016.
